4. Don’t underestimate the appeal of a garden bench
Do you have a big old tree that you aren’t making much use of?
The shade can be so delightful, creating dappled sunlight and the perfect place to create your own little ‘nature haven’. You can relax reading a book, or perhaps doing some painting or sketching. A garden bench such an easy way to make your very own garden nook.
5. Create some natural screening
A fairly rapid way to get some lush greenery together (and also provide some privacy at the same time) is to make use of some garden screening or even a bare fence. Creeping plants grow quite quickly to create a vibrant display of plant life.
